The Clinch River flows through the Great Appalacian Vally, then joins the Tennessee River in East Tennessee. It used to be a major producer of freshwater mussels and pearls before it was dammed. In Oak Ridge, it is a scenic river used for recreational activities

The Clinch River is used for many recreational activities. That includes rowing and fishing. Many people row in Oak Ridge. Less people fish, but it is still common.
Haw Ridge park is 780 acres. It was donated to the City of Oak Ridge in 1972 by the Department of the Interior for recreational use.
Haw Ridge Park is a great place for walking, running, and bicycling.
The University of Tennessee Arboretum is a 250-acre research and educational arboretum operated by the University of Tennessee Agricultural Experiment Station.It is open to the public without charge. Outdoor areas are open daily from 8:00 a.m. until sunset; the office and visitor center are open weekdays during normal office hours.
There are multiple hiking trails you can take through the arboritum.
The arboretum contains approximately 2,500 native and exotic woody plant specimens, representing 800 species, varieties, and cultivars, with good collections of azaleas, conifers, crabapples, dogwoods, hollies, junipers, magnolias, oaks, rhododendrons, and viburnums.
The Melton Hill Dam is a hydrolic dam on the Clinch River. It was built by
the Tennessee Valley Authority to extend the Tennessee Valley's continuous navigation
channel up the Clinch and to increase TVA's power-generating capacity. The Melton
Hill Lake was created because this dam kept the water from flowing into the
river and becoming part of the river.
Multiple triathlons take place on or near the Melton Hill Dam every year. That includes the Atomic Kids Triathlons and the Secret City Sprints.
The hills in Oak Ridge are beautiful and everywhere. They have lots of grass and trees. One of the famous landmarks in Oak Ridge is the Chapel on the hill. This chapel stands on one of the hills and is surrounded be many other hills. It is almost hidden from sight by the trees that grow around it. It was tthe city's main church during World War Two. It is quite lovely.
Before the government created the city of Oak Ridge during WW2, all it was was just a bunch of black oak ridges. That was how the city got its name. There are still many black oak ridges throughout the city, and you can see them from almost anywhere in the city.
